Hey, I'm trying to link to a PDF and I want it to open in a new tab or window but currently all it does is bring up the download dialog. I've tried the target=_blank method but that doesn't help. Anybody know how I can achieve this?

Will never happen here. I don't allow PDF or Office files to open "inside the browser". Maybe you don't either? It's a user setting.
